The Role

Bottomline is looking for a Data Warehouse/DevOps Technical Support Engineer to grow with us either remotely or in a Hybrid work environment out of our Theale, UK office!

We are a leading company dedicated to harnessing the power of data to drive strategic insights and enhance business performance. We are looking for a skilled Data Warehouse Technical Support Engineer to join our team and support our data infrastructure.

Position Overview:

We are seeking a proactive and technically skilled DevOps / Technical Support Engineer to join our Data Engineering & Analytics team. This role is critical in ensuring the reliable delivery, scalability, and operational excellence of our Enterprise Data Warehouse (EDW) platforms, data ingestion pipelines, and reporting solutions. You will work closely with Data Engineers, Architects, and business stakeholders to support, automate, and optimize the data ecosystem using DevOps principles, Infrastructure as Code (IaC), and modern CI/CD practices.

How you’ll contribute:

EDW Development & Support:

  • Support and enhance the Enterprise Data Warehouse (EDW) on Snowflake or similar platforms, including development, performance tuning, maintenance, and schema management.
  • Design, build, and maintain ETL/ELT pipelines using Talend or equivalent tools, ensuring efficient data ingestion, transformation, and delivery.
  • Develop and manage CI/CD pipelines for ETL/ELT jobs, automating deployment, testing, and delivery processes.
  • Deliver and maintain Disaster Recovery (DR) processes and solutions, including EDW backup, restore, and failover capabilities.
  • Collaborate on root cause analysis (RCA) and permanent resolution of EDW and pipeline-related incidents.

Infrastructure & Automation:

  • Implement and manage Infrastructure as Code (IaC) for data platform components using tools such as Terraform, AWS CloudFormation, or similar.
  • Provision, configure, and maintain cloud resources (AWS EC2, S3, IAM, RDS, etc.) to support EDW and data processing workloads.
  • Ensure scalability, availability, and cost-efficiency of cloud infrastructure in alignment with business needs.
  • Support and enhance data mesh platforms like Denodo, Starburst, or equivalents for federated data access.

Monitoring, Reliability & Incident Management:

  • Design and implement monitoring, logging, and alerting frameworks for data pipelines and EDW systems to ensure high availability and reliability.
  • Lead or contribute to incident response, performing root cause analysis (RCA), corrective action, and continuous improvement initiatives.
  • Maintain and enforce SLAs and operational best practices for EDW and reporting platforms.

Reporting & Analytics Support:

  • Support business intelligence tools (e.g., Power BI, Tableau) by ensuring reliable and accurate data availability from EDW sources.
  • Optimize queries, reporting datasets, and integrations to improve performance and usability for data consumers.

Documentation & Knowledge Sharing:

  • Document technical processes, CI/CD workflows, deployment runbooks, incident response procedures, and environment configurations.
  • Conduct knowledge transfer sessions and training for development, support, and operations teams.
